Episode 26: Easter 2021 OFF-AIR with Carmen

    • Christianity

Happy Easter, y’all! On this episode of OFF-AIR, I sat down with three of my favorites…Bill, Lindsay & Haley. We’ve been doing an online bible study together led by Paige Brown called “Bible History Overview.” That title sounds dry, but we were riveted! She connected to Old and New Testaments together for us and changed our perspective so much that we started a text thread with a few others called “5 Broads + Bill” to talk about each week’s lesson.
So, that’s the starting place for our conversation. We ask two questions: “Why Jesus?” and “Why Jesus for us?” In today’s culture, Jesus often shows up as our pal who rubber stamps our feelings, and our “truth” who affirms everything we feel. While that’s a very sentimental way to view the Lord, it’s not biblical.  As we celebrate Easter this weekend, we share our love for the Jesus of Scripture, the Divine Son of God and Savior of the world!
